Coder en C c'est la HONTE ?

pekno11
2022-06-19 11:43:28

Le 19 juin 2022 à 11:42:10 :
C ++ va te permettre de comprendre tout les autres langages vraiment facilement, mais si tu veut ztre plus efficace et que tu veut juste savoir codé rapidement go python

Je suis sur le C, concrètement la différence entre le C et le C++ ?

TintinDucobu22
2022-06-19 11:44:09

Le 19 juin 2022 à 11:42:53 Moched a écrit :

Le 19 juin 2022 à 11:39:56 :
C'est le meilleur langage pour apprendre, c'est simple si tu sais coder en C tu apprends ensuite n'importe quel autre langage en 2hhttps://image.noelshack.com/fichiers/2017/02/1484173541-cc-risitas596.png

Totalement faux la philosophie des langages de programmation orienté objets (c++, c#, Java...) est totalement différente du c en plus de posséder énormément de fonctionnalités en plus :hap:

C'est bien pour ça que j'ai dit 2h

ban_num_1027
2022-06-19 11:45:14

demande a un jascriptman de gérer des pointeurs on va se marrerhttps://image.noelshack.com/fichiers/2016/38/1474488555-jesus24.png

CotesDArmor22L
2022-06-19 11:46:19

Non pas du tout, c'est de meilleur langage pour débuter selon moi vu qu'il est très peu (Voire pas du tout) permissif. Et le fait que la bibliothèque standard ne contient que le strict minimum fait que tu vas devoir faire plein de choses toi même, et du coup, t'apprendra comment fonctionnent certains algorithmes (Par exemple, un algorithme de recherche ou de tri). Aussi, dans un deuxième temps, ça t'apprendra à gérer ta mémoire, et optimiser ton code. Enfin, quand tu seras à l'aise, tu pourras t'attaquer à la programmation système sous Linux, et là tu comprendra comment fonctionnent les itérations entre un logiciel et le système d'exploitation

khey_pur
2022-06-19 11:46:19

Le 19 juin 2022 à 11:41:11 :
Et oui Python c'est de la merde, la seule raison pour laquelle c'est encore utilisé c'est parce qu'il y a plein de ressources pour le deep learning.

Non, c'est aussi beaucoup utilisé par les gens qui connaissent peu la programmation pour ce faire des petits outils rapides, car c'est simple d'apprentissage et de lecture :ok:

Et même moi qui maîtrise des langages plus bas niveau, je l'utilise pour me faire des outils rapide monousage :ok:

Python c'est aussi une grosse communauté ou tu trouve facilement de l'aide avec beaucoup de bibliothèques et de framework accélérant le développement :ok:

Framboisine50
2022-06-19 11:47:18

Le 19 juin 2022 à 11:31:11 :

Le 19 juin 2022 à 11:30:11 :
Bah non ça t'apprend d'excellente base :(

J'ai l'impression que les avis sont mitigés sur le C, certains me disent que c'est de la merde pour coder, d'autres que c'est très bien pour un premier langage, c'est difficile de se faire un avis quand on écoute tout le mondehttps://image.noelshack.com/fichiers/2018/29/6/1532128784-risitas33.png

C'est un excellent langage pour devenir développeur avec de bons réflexes, lorsque tu sauras coder en C, tu sauras coder dans tout les langages modulo une petite adaptation syntaxique :hap:

CotesDArmor22L
2022-06-19 11:47:49

Le 19 juin 2022 à 11:45:14 :
demande a un jascriptman de gérer des pointeurs on va se marrerhttps://image.noelshack.com/fichiers/2016/38/1474488555-jesus24.png

Aya, je ne veux même pas essayer de demander ça, de peur d'être choqué à vie du dev Web (Déjà que ça ne plaît pas du tout)

HepadBan301Fois
2022-06-19 11:48:17

Le 19 juin 2022 à 11:46:19 :

Le 19 juin 2022 à 11:41:11 :
Et oui Python c'est de la merde, la seule raison pour laquelle c'est encore utilisé c'est parce qu'il y a plein de ressources pour le deep learning.

Non, c'est aussi beaucoup utilisé par les gens qui connaissent peu la programmation pour ce faire des petits outils rapides, car c'est simple d'apprentissage et de lecture :ok:

Et même moi qui maîtrise des langages plus bas niveau, je l'utilise pour me faire des outils rapide monousage :ok:

Python c'est aussi une grosse communauté ou tu trouve facilement de l'aide avec beaucoup de bibliothèques et de framework accélérant le développement :ok:

Ce khey programme.
C'est exactement pour ça que Python excelle.

Mebesir16
2022-06-19 11:48:49

Tant que t'as pas codé ton compilateur asm en C, t'es pas un vrai dev. :ok: :hap:

CotesDArmor22L
2022-06-19 11:49:27

Le 19 juin 2022 à 11:48:17 :

Le 19 juin 2022 à 11:46:19 :

Le 19 juin 2022 à 11:41:11 :
Et oui Python c'est de la merde, la seule raison pour laquelle c'est encore utilisé c'est parce qu'il y a plein de ressources pour le deep learning.

Non, c'est aussi beaucoup utilisé par les gens qui connaissent peu la programmation pour ce faire des petits outils rapides, car c'est simple d'apprentissage et de lecture :ok:

Et même moi qui maîtrise des langages plus bas niveau, je l'utilise pour me faire des outils rapide monousage :ok:

Python c'est aussi une grosse communauté ou tu trouve facilement de l'aide avec beaucoup de bibliothèques et de framework accélérant le développement :ok:

Ce khey programme.
C'est exactement pour ça que Python excelle.

Pip maître course

HepadBan301Fois
2022-06-19 11:49:38

Le 19 juin 2022 à 11:48:49 :
Tant que t'as pas codé ton compilateur asm en C, t'es pas un vrai dev. :ok: :hap:

Le pire, c'est que c'est vrai. :hap:

CotesDArmor22L
2022-06-19 11:49:40

Le 19 juin 2022 à 11:48:49 :
Tant que t'as pas codé ton compilateur asm en C, t'es pas un vrai dev. :ok: :hap:

Aya

hampter
2022-06-19 11:50:11

C’est élitiste le C
Mais en plus moderne il y a Rust

Framboisine50
2022-06-19 11:50:18

Le 19 juin 2022 à 11:46:19 :

Le 19 juin 2022 à 11:41:11 :
Et oui Python c'est de la merde, la seule raison pour laquelle c'est encore utilisé c'est parce qu'il y a plein de ressources pour le deep learning.

Non, c'est aussi beaucoup utilisé par les gens qui connaissent peu la programmation pour ce faire des petits outils rapides, car c'est simple d'apprentissage et de lecture :ok:

Et même moi qui maîtrise des langages plus bas niveau, je l'utilise pour me faire des outils rapide monousage :ok:

Python c'est aussi une grosse communauté ou tu trouve facilement de l'aide avec beaucoup de bibliothèques et de framework accélérant le développement :ok:

Ceci, python c'est : dév Web rapide, machine learning, deep learning, big data, recherche opérationnelle, dév gui, Web scrapping, scripting, data management, etc. Pour tout types de tâches il existe un paquet, des exemples de code, une tonne de ressources ! Certe pour pleins de tâches c'est pas optimisé, ça reste un language de conception rapide très efficace pour la plupart des tâches :oui:

pekno11
2022-06-19 11:50:20

Bon bah vous me rassurez dans mon choix

AncienMarlou
2022-06-19 11:51:08

Coder tout court c'est la honte :rire:

Saknussemn
2022-06-19 11:52:44

C'est pas pour rien qu'en DUT ils font du C++ , c'est facile d’accès et te donne les bases.

khey_pur
2022-06-19 11:54:40

Le 19 juin 2022 à 11:47:18 :

Le 19 juin 2022 à 11:31:11 :

Le 19 juin 2022 à 11:30:11 :
Bah non ça t'apprend d'excellente base :(

J'ai l'impression que les avis sont mitigés sur le C, certains me disent que c'est de la merde pour coder, d'autres que c'est très bien pour un premier langage, c'est difficile de se faire un avis quand on écoute tout le mondehttps://image.noelshack.com/fichiers/2018/29/6/1532128784-risitas33.png

C'est un excellent langage pour devenir développeur avec de bons réflexes, lorsque tu sauras coder en C, tu sauras coder dans tout les langages modulo une petite adaptation syntaxique :hap:

L'avantage du C c'est que c'est un langage bas niveau qui te permet une exploitation plus chirurgicale de ta machine, ça permet aussi de mieux saisir comment ton hardware se comporte avec la gestion de la mémoire, les problèmes de typage, problématique temporelle, etc.

Mais en contrepartie il faut être plus rigoureux car tu peux tout casser ton code si tu procède n'importe comment, là où d'autres langages peuvent te pardonner mais avec d'autre contrepartie (exécution plus lourde, taille du code plus volumineux, gestion de la mémoire compliqué voir impossible, etc ) :ok:

TiramisuAlcoolo
2022-06-19 11:55:30

Le 19 juin 2022 à 11:49:40 CotesDArmor22L a écrit :

Le 19 juin 2022 à 11:48:49 :
Tant que t'as pas codé ton compilateur asm en C, t'es pas un vrai dev. :ok: :hap:

Aya

Si tu as utilisé un système d'exploitation au lieu d'écrire ton compilo bootstrappable sur le disque avec un aimant, alors tu es un lowhttps://image.noelshack.com/fichiers/2018/13/4/1522325846-jesusopti.png

ban_num_1027
2022-06-19 11:58:58

Le 19 juin 2022 à 11:48:49 :
Tant que t'as pas codé ton compilateur asm en C, t'es pas un vrai dev. :ok: :hap:

en fait c'est l'inverse

Tant que t'as pas codé ton compilateur C en asm, t'es pas un vrai dev

Infos
Gestion du forum

contact@geevey.com

API disponible. Utilisez le paramètre "api" en GET, peu importe le contenu, sur une page du site.

Notes

    Partenaire: JVFlux
    Ce site n'est pas associé à Jeuxvideo.com ou Webedia. Nous utilisons seulement des archives publiques.
    Il est inutile de me spammer par e-mail pour supprimer un topic. Au contraire, en conséquence, je mettrais votre topic dans le bloc ci-dessous.
Non-assumage
    Personne n'a pas assumé de topic pour le moment.